Transaction ee02e650c110d7d1c78bbc1e73ad3dcf6a52dc9c5717024c82a973501855234b

1 Input
1 Outputs
  • ee02e650c110d7d1c78bbc1e73ad3dcf6a52dc9c5717024c82a973501855234b:0
  • value  16257953
    address  18AdrqXHScn6D9ftRy7RF5fcDX58vbtqoN